rake タスクおよびアプリケーション間でのセッション共有

知らなんだ、rake のタスク。

  • rake db:schema:load って db/schema.rb でナニしてくれるらしい。

それは良いとして、typo 方面に sessions っていう名前のテーブルがあり、むむむ感で一杯だったのですが、HowtoChangeSessionStore を見つつ typo の config/environment.rb も確認。

ActionController::CgiRequest::DEFAULT_SESSION_OPTIONS.update(:database_manager => CGI::Session::ActiveRecordStore)

を config/environment.rb に盛り込んで、rake db:sessions:create すれば OK なのか。本当にそうなのか?? (ぢつは今から動作確認だったり

追記

なんとなく上手くいっているっぽい。